
Gemini CLI
Google's open-source AI coding agent for the terminal
Developers who want a powerful, free terminal AI agent backed by Gemini
Founded 2025 · USA
Good Fit If You're...
Developer who wants a free AI coding agent in the terminal
Gemini CLI's free tier of 1,000 requests/day is unmatched. No credit card, no subscription — just authenticate with your Google account and start coding with Gemini.
Automating development tasks in CI/CD pipelines
With dedicated GitHub Actions support, Gemini CLI can automate code review, test generation, and documentation updates in your CI/CD workflows.
CLI-first developer who prefers Google's Gemini models
If you prefer Gemini over Claude or GPT for coding tasks, this is the native terminal experience — optimized for Gemini with Search grounding built in.
Quick codebase exploration and understanding
Point Gemini CLI at a repo and ask questions. The generous free tier means you can explore codebases extensively without worrying about costs.
Pricing
| Plan | Price | Credits |
|---|---|---|
| Free | $0 | 1,000 requests/day, 60 requests/minute, Free with personal Google account |
Hidden costs to be aware of:
- Higher limits available via Gemini API or Vertex AI (paid)
- Free tier requires Google account authentication

Strengths & Limitations
Strengths
- +Extremely generous free tier — 1,000 requests/day with no payment required
- +Open-source (Apache 2.0) with 100k+ GitHub stars
- +Google Search grounding for real-time information in responses
- +MCP support, conversation checkpointing, and GitHub Actions integration
Limitations
- -Locked to Google's Gemini models — no BYOK for other providers
- -Requires Google account for free tier authentication
- -Newer entrant — smaller ecosystem than Claude Code or Aider
- -Terminal-only — no IDE integration (use Gemini Code Assist for that)
